ia64/xen-unstable

changeset 18000:3f23e01d3198

Revert dependency on new GNUMake feature.
Signed-off-by: Keir Fraser <keir.fraser@citrix.com>
author Keir Fraser <keir.fraser@citrix.com>
date Wed Jul 09 10:37:20 2008 +0100 (2008-07-09)
parents 5cd4fe68b6c2
children 823caffa7ddf
files tools/Makefile
line diff
     1.1 --- a/tools/Makefile	Tue Jul 08 17:25:04 2008 +0100
     1.2 +++ b/tools/Makefile	Wed Jul 09 10:37:20 2008 +0100
     1.3 @@ -82,7 +82,14 @@ ioemu-dir-find:
     1.4  		rm -f ioemu-dir; \
     1.5  		ln -sf ioemu-remote ioemu-dir; \
     1.6  	fi
     1.7 -	cd ioemu-dir && XEN_ROOT="$(abspath $(XEN_ROOT))" ./xen-setup
     1.8 +	set -e; \
     1.9 +		case "$(XEN_ROOT)" in \
    1.10 +		/*)	XEN_ROOT=$(XEN_ROOT) ;; \
    1.11 +		*)	XEN_ROOT=`pwd`/$(XEN_ROOT) ;; \
    1.12 +		esac; \
    1.13 +		export XEN_ROOT; \
    1.14 +		cd ioemu-dir; \
    1.15 +		./xen-setup
    1.16  
    1.17  subdir-all-ioemu-dir subdir-install-ioemu-dir: ioemu-dir-find
    1.18